[deleted by user] by [deleted] in mobilerepair

[–]imabaadbitch 0 points1 point  (0 children)

By the looks of it, the tablet is either a Tab2 10.1, or a Note 10.1. I remember having this exact problem on a Note 10.1 once, after sliding the tablet on the floor and it bumping into a table. Flexing the tablet a little would momentarily fix the colors (careful not to crack it), and another bump fixed the problem. If you don't mind getting somewhat involved, look for a guide on how to disassemble the tablet and reseat the display connector, as it's likely not broken, just has issues correctly displaying the proper colors.
